An ancient football game is due to be played on Alnwick Pastures (opposite side of the River Aln to Alnwick Castle) on Tuesday 17th February 2026, in just under a months time. For more details, please visit the Alnwick Town Council website.

First recorded in 1762, the annual game is played between the parishes of St Michael and St Paul, and is one of very few medieval football games still played in the UK. More details on the history of the game can be found on the Wikipedia page for the event.
